The Pogues Line Up Short US Tour Stint

Irish rock act of mythical proportions, The Pogues, have a very brief North American tour planned for mid March ‘06. Their first US trip in years, the nine-date tour will kick off with a two night stand in DC on March 9-10 and will also include stops in Atlantic City, Boston and New York city. The NYC stop will actually be a four-night stand at the Nokia Theater that will fall over St. Patrick’s Day (yikes!). Three of the four NYC shows, both DC shows, and one of the two Boston shows have already sold out.

In addition, The Pogues are planning to release a live CD/DVD to coincide with their tour in March. Details have yet to be revealed, but we’ll post them when we know the scoop.

03.09.06 – Washington, DC (9:30 Club)
03.10.06 – Washington, DC (9:30 Club)
03.11.06 – Atlantic City, NJ (Borgata)
03.14.06 – Boston, MA (Orpheum Theatre)
03.15.06 – Boston, MA (Orpheum Theatre)
03.16.06 – New York, NY (Nokia Theatre)
03.17.06 – New York, NY (Nokia Theatre)
03.18.06 – New York, NY (Nokia Theatre)
03.19.06 – New York, NY (Nokia Theatre)
